Important Update
W dniu 16 grudnia 2016 Autodesk ogłosił, że wszystkie aplikacje 123D, w tym Catch, zostaną wycofane z użytku w styczniu 2017. Rzeczywiście tak się stało i 123D Catch nie jest już dostępny do pobrania.
Relevant posts of existing software you might like
NOWOŚĆ – Converting a Smartphone Video to a 3D object with 3DF Zephyr FREE.
View Post
Usługiwanie się DARMOWĄ wersją Autodesk ReCap 360 na smartfonie z Androidem.
View Post
Comparison of FREE Photogrammetry Apps for iOS & Android (Updated)
View Post
Photogrammetry PC Software Reviews
Jeśli chcesz uzyskać jak najwięcej z fotogrametrii, rozważ użycie tych rozwiązań programowych dla komputerów PC. Wszystkie one oferują darmowe wersje próbne lub demo.
Autodesk ReMake Review
View Post
Agisoft PhotoScan Review
View Post
Agisoft PhotoScan Review
View Post
.
RealityCapture Review
View Post
Oryginalny – nieaktualny – post poniżej
Jeśli interesujesz się 3D, znasz Autodesk. Firma jest prawdopodobnie najbardziej znana ze swojego standardowego oprogramowania Maya i 3ds Max, ale tworzy również wiele, wiele innych aplikacji dla kreatywnych technologów. Autodesk Animator był właściwie pierwszym programem do animacji, z którego korzystałem jeszcze w latach 90. na moim pierwszym komputerze MS DOS (jego 8-bitowa dobroć uświadamia mi, że obecnie w studiu animacji, które współzakładałem, tworzymy wiele modnych animowanych GIF-ów na potrzeby marketingu internetowego naszych klientów – nic się nie zmieniło!) Robią również ładne aplikacje mobilne: używam aplikacji Pixlr firmy Autodesk na co dzień do edycji moich mobilnych zdjęć.
W tej serii przejrzę trzy inne rozwiązania Autodesk w ramach mojej nowej misji odkrywania Reality Capturing: 123D Catch, ReCap 360 i Memento ReMake.
Wszystkie trzy rozwiązania mogą być używane do Fotogrametrii, techniki, która wykorzystuje serię zwykłych fotografii cyfrowych do generowania teksturowanych obiektów 3D. Są to różne interfejsy, które przypuszczalnie korzystają z tego samego opartego na chmurze silnika rozwiązywania 3D (wykorzystującego technologię Smart3DCapture licencjonowaną przez Acute3D, która jest obecnie własnością Bentley Systems).
Przyjrzę się im po kolei, zaczynając od tego, który jest najłatwiejszy w użyciu w tym pierwszym poście: 123D Catch.
Jeśli jesteś nowy w Reality Capture & Fotogrametrii, ta Recenzja jest również świetnym Tutorialem dla 123D Catch. Autodesk zgadza się:
Capturing
123D to kolekcja aplikacji 3D firmy Autodesk na poziomie podstawowym. Od aplikacji projektowych opartych na sieci do cyfrowego rzeźbienia opartego na tablecie. 123D Catch jest przechwytywania członek rodziny i jest dostępny dla iOS, Android i Windows. Użyłem wersji Android (1.2.1) do tego przeglądu-na moim starym Nexus 5, ponieważ jest niekompatybilny z moim nowym Nexus 5X z powodu problemu z aparatem.
The Nexus 5 używałem ma 8 megapikselowy aparat, ale sądząc po prędkości przesyłania zgaduję, że zdjęcia są zmniejszane przed wysłaniem. Mogłem tylko znaleźć informacje o starszych wersjach niemobilnych 123D Catch, które przeskalowują zdjęcia do 3 megapikseli, więc zakładam, że nadal tak jest.
Od początku jest jasne, że ta aplikacja jest zaprojektowana tak, aby przechwytywanie rzeczywistości było szybkie i łatwe. Po jednym kliknięciem logowania z Facebook, Twitter, Yahoo (tak, Yahoo!), Google, Linkedin lub Microsoft konto, dostajesz kilka łatwych do zrozumienia instrukcji i może zacząć robić zdjęcia.
Najmilsza cecha Catch jest to, że prowadzi Cię przez proces robienia zdjęć za pomocą żyroskopu w telefonie, aby określić, które kąty zrobiłeś. Wskaźnik pokazuje dwa 360-stopniowe wskaźniki: jeden dla zrobienia serii 18 zdjęć prosto na obiekt i dodatkowych 6 zdjęć z kąta skierowanego w dół. Wskaźnik można wyłączyć, co pozwala na wykonanie do 70 zdjęć pod dowolnym kątem.
Po trafieniu w znacznik wyboru otrzymujesz możliwość przejrzenia zdjęć i ponownego wykonania tych, które wyraźnie się nie udały.
Aaaaw cute! Zdobywasz swojego misia!
Tak, to jest miś, zrobiony na drutach przez moją babcię dla mojej rocznej córeczki. Wybrałem go, ponieważ rzeczy z dzianiny – a także większość zabawek- są łatwym materiałem do fotogrametrii. To dlatego, że są
- Totalnie nieprzezroczyste – przezroczystość i odbicia sprawiają, że algorytmy rozwiązujące problem wariują.
- Organicznie ukształtowane – modele 3D mają tendencję do robienia się nieco „zbrylone”, co sprawia, że proste, kanciaste obiekty wyglądają dziwnie.
- Awesomely Textured – sprawia, że wyglądają realistycznie i ukrywa niespójności w siatce 3D.
Teraz już wiesz, dlaczego używają zabawki dinozaura jako przykładu w materiałach marketingowych.
Processing
Teraz wszystkie zdjęcia są przesyłane do przetwarzania w chmurze. I tu właśnie fotogrametria może stać się nieco frustrująca. Dosłownie nie masz pojęcia jak długo to potrwa. Zależy to od złożoności zdjęcia i tego jak duża jest kolejka w chmurze Autodesku. Przetwarzanie Teddy’ego trwało około pół godziny. Potem, gdy było już prawie gotowe, dostałem ten błąd.
Uznałem, że albo blat mojego stołu był trudny do śledzenia w połączeniu z podobnymi kolorystycznie częściami misia, albo moja złota rybka Ed (która mieszka w akwarium na tym stole) zignorowała moje instrukcje, aby nie ruszać się, gdy była w kadrze.
Przeniosłem Teddy’ego na inny – bardziej kompatybilny z kątem 360° – stół, położyłem go na innej z moich córek, której rzeczy można doskonale śledzić i powtórzyłem proces. I po wielu „myślach w chmurach”… sukces!
Jasne, nigdy nie jest miło czekać, ale to, co serwery Autodesk robią w ciągu kilku minut, prawdopodobnie zajęłoby godziny nawet na najszybszym komputerze stacjonarnym – i nie jest nawet realistycznie możliwe na smartfonie. Jestem przekonany, że „praktyka czyni mistrza” jest całkowicie prawdziwe dla fotogrametrii i szybko nauczysz się, które ustawienia pasują do pewnych obiektów po kilku błędach.
Przeglądanie & Publikowanie
Możesz przeglądać gotowe ujęcia w interaktywny sposób 3D. Jak widać poniżej, chmura rozwiązała nie tylko misia, ale także części mojego salonu. I chociaż można kadrować przechwytywanie w drugim kroku, to jest używany tylko do generowania 2D miniatury do galerii online.
Brak funkcji czyszczenia
Uważam, że to bardzo niewygodne, że oprogramowanie nie jest wystarczająco inteligentny, aby wiedzieć, że al te losowe plamy geometrii w oddali nie są częścią modelu sfotografowałem. Zwłaszcza, że 123D Catch jest wyraźnie sprzedawany do przechwytywania małych obiektów. Byłbym również zadowolony z prostego sposobu na usunięcie niechcianych części. Nie powinno to być zbyt trudne na ekranie dotykowym.
Z powodu niemożności łatwego czyszczenia zdjęć Galeria 123D Catch zawiera wiele wpisów z rozpraszającą geometrią. Mam nadzieję, że Autodesk wkrótce to rozwiąże. Idealnie automatycznie, co jest całkowicie możliwe, ponieważ zarówno Recap 360 i Memento mają funkcję „inteligentnego kadrowania” – więcej na ten temat, gdy przeglądam te rozwiązania w następnym poście z tej serii.
Zewnętrzne post-processing
Jeśli chcesz zrobić więcej z przechwytywaniem niż wyświetlanie go w Galerii 123D, możesz po prostu zalogować się na 123dapp.com, gdzie można znaleźć wszystkie opublikowane – w tym prywatnie opublikowane – modele. Tutaj można również pobrać model 3D jako teksturowany plik .OBJ, który może otworzyć prawie każdy program 3D. Eksportuje on również plik .STL, który jest standardowym formatem dla większości programów do druku 3D.
Niestety, tekstura jest eksportowana jako wiele obrazów, które są UV-mapowane całkowicie losowo:
Jeśli części, które chcesz retuszować są w jednym miejscu przez przypadek, możesz łatwo edytować .JPG w Photoshopie jak każdy zwykły obraz 2D. Ale w ostatnich wersjach Photoshopa możliwe jest również otwarcie pliku 3D .OBJ i interaktywne retuszowanie lub malowanie na powierzchni 3D. Pamiętaj tylko, aby ustawić 3D > System Malowania > Projekcja, aby móc malować na szwach wielu tekstur.
Wyniki
Tutaj jest Miś w czasie rzeczywistym 3D, więc możesz przyjrzeć się bliżej rezultatom. Usunąłem niechcianą geometrię ręcznie, ale model jest poza tym dokładnie taki, jak został pobrany z 123D.
Nie miałem problemu z bezpośrednim przesłaniem tych plików do Sketchfab, popularnej usługi online do prezentowania modeli 3D w czasie rzeczywistym. Po kliknięciu przycisku play na poniższym embedzie Sketchfab, można swobodnie poruszać się po obiekcie, a także powiększać go w celu sprawdzenia szczegółów. Klikając ikonę sześcianu, można również uwidocznić wireframe, dzięki czemu można zobaczyć geometrię, która została wygenerowana przez 123D Catch.
Przeprowadziłem również test z obiektem, który jest nieco mniej przyjazny fotogrametrii. Poniższy zabytkowy aparat fotograficzny Agfa miał wiele prostych boków, które stały się nieco rozmydlone. Ponadto, oprogramowanie nie było w stanie idealnie rozwiązać problemu małych przełączników wokół obiektywu. I naturalnie pominęło dolną część obiektywu, ponieważ nie została ona sfotografowana. Zarówno geometria jak i tekstura tego zdjęcia mogą być łatwo poprawione w programie do rzeźbienia 3D (dla nieprofesjonalistów 123D Sculpt dla iPada lub Meshmixer dla PC/Mac) i edycji tekstur, takim jak Photoshop.
Uważając, że to ujęcie zostało zrobione na stole jadalnym (umieściłem je na podkładce dla moich córek, ale usunąłem je w poście) w słabo oświetlonym pokoju z 2-letnim smartfonem, myślę, że wynik jest całkiem imponujący.
Wniosek
Zarówno wersja iOS (2.1.1), jak i wersja Android (1.2.1) 123D Catch zostały ostatnio zaktualizowane w listopadzie 2015 roku. Moje prośby o funkcje dla następnej aktualizacji to funkcja czyszczenia lub (automatycznego) kadrowania, aktualizacja interfejsu API kamery Android (więc działa z moim Nexusem 5X) i poprawa informacji zwrotnej, którą otrzymujesz, gdy jest to przetwarzanie w chmurze przechwytywania. Byłoby również miło otrzymać powiadomienie mobilne, gdy przetwarzanie jest zakończone, więc nie trzeba sprawdzić postęp co 10 minut, aby odkryć, że jest jeszcze w thinking-some-more-mode, który czasami dosłownie trwa wiecznie. Kiedy tak się stanie: przesuń palcem w lewo, aby usunąć.
To powiedziawszy, jestem pod wrażeniem 123D Catch. Zarówno geometria, jak i szczegółowość tekstur są w porządku dla większości nieprofesjonalnych, a nawet wielu profesjonalnych zastosowań. A biorąc pod uwagę fakt, że zarówno aplikacja, jak i konto 123D są całkowicie bezpłatne, 123D Catch jest świetnym pierwszym krokiem dla osób rozpoczynających przygodę z fotogrametrią, takich jak ja.
Photogrammetry PC Software Reviews
Autodesk ReMake Review
View Post
Agisoft PhotoScan Recenzja
View Post
RealityCapture Recenzja
View Post
.